The Foundation of an Empire: Diversification Beyond Entertainment

To truly understand the Inside Emperor Entertainment Group Success, we must first look at its roots. EEG isn't a standalone entity; it's a vital part of the larger Emperor Group, a Hong Kong conglomerate with a history stretching back to 1942. Founded by Albert Yeung's father as a humble watch shop, the Emperor Group, under Albert Yeung's leadership, diversified into a vast array of sectors long before EEG was even conceived.

This broad foundation in areas like:

  • Property and Real Estate: Significant real estate investments and property development.
  • Financial Services: Offering various financial products and services.
  • Watches and Jewellery: The original core business, still a strong segment.
  • Hospitality: Hotels and serviced apartments, particularly in Hong Kong and Macau.
  • Digital Media and Furniture: Expanding into modern sectors and home living.

This extensive diversification provides a robust financial backbone, allowing the entertainment arm to take calculated risks and invest heavily in talent and productions without being solely dependent on the volatile entertainment market. It's a strategic synergy where different business units support and strengthen the overall group.

Emperor Entertainment Group's Strategic Play in the Entertainment World

Established in 1999, Emperor Entertainment Group quickly carved out its niche by focusing on a comprehensive, integrated approach to entertainment. What began primarily with music production and distribution rapidly expanded to cover almost every facet of the industry.

Nurturing Star Power: The Cradle of Artistes

One of the most defining aspects of Emperor Entertainment Group's strategies is its unparalleled commitment to talent management. EEG isn't just a label; it's a "cradle of many of the hottest artistes" in the Asian entertainment industry. The company has a proven track record of discovering, nurturing, and propelling artists to superstardom.

Consider these key elements of their talent strategy:

  • Comprehensive Development: EEG focuses on the holistic development of its artists, not just their musical or acting skills. This includes image building, media training, and career guidance.
  • Long-Term Investment: Rather than short-term gains, EEG invests in long-term careers, fostering loyalty and allowing artists to grow and evolve under their wing. This approach has yielded enduring stars like Nicholas Tse, Joey Yung, Hacken Lee, Leo Ku, Twins, and Hins Cheung.
  • Diverse Portfolio: By managing a wide range of artists across different genres and disciplines (music, film, TV), EEG mitigates risk and maintains a broad appeal to various audiences.

This dedication to its artists has not only produced award-winning talent but also created a strong, recognizable brand associated with quality and star power.

From Sound Stages to Silver Screens: A Multimedia Powerhouse

Beyond music, EEG strategically expanded its reach into film and television, recognizing the interconnectedness of these mediums. Emperor Motion Pictures (EMP), part of the EEG family, quickly became a leading player in film production and distribution.

This expansion wasn't always a straight line. In 2001, just two years after its establishment, EEG demonstrated remarkable adaptability by revising its business plan to acquire a film and television producer, shifting focus from a heavy reliance on music production. This move was explicitly aimed at creating a "comprehensive multimedia entertainment platform".

Key areas of their multimedia expansion include:

  • Film Production and Distribution: Producing and distributing a wide range of quality motion pictures.
  • Television Production: Engaging in the creation of TV programs.
  • Concert Production: Organizing and hosting large-scale live performances across Asia and internationally, with over 1,300 shows to their credit.
  • Cinema Operations: Operating their own cinema brands, such as Emperor Cinemas, enhancing their distribution channels and audience reach.
  • Merchandise and Licensing: Leveraging their artists' popularity and film franchises through merchandise and licensing.

This integrated approach ensures that artists can cross-pollinate between different mediums, amplifying their reach and creating multiple revenue streams for the company.

Adaptability and Market Responsiveness: Navigating Challenges

The entertainment industry is notoriously dynamic, constantly influenced by technological advancements, changing consumer tastes, and economic shifts. A key factor in Emperor Entertainment Group's enduring success is its ability to adapt and respond to these challenges.

  • Strategic Pivots: As seen with their shift from a dot-com investment focus to film production in the early 2000s due to poor internet market conditions, EEG isn't afraid to adjust its course when market realities demand it.
  • Navigating Regulatory Changes: The company has demonstrated resilience in areas like its Macau gaming operations, adapting to significant regulatory reforms impacting satellite casinos by the end of 2025. While this presents financial challenges, their diversified portfolio helps absorb such impacts.
  • Embracing New Ventures: The Emperor Group's willingness to explore new sectors, including esports and digital media, showcases a forward-thinking approach to staying relevant in a rapidly evolving market.

This continuous evaluation and willingness to pivot, even in the face of significant investments or established plans, is a hallmark of a truly successful and sustainable enterprise.

The Visionary Leadership of Albert Yeung

At the helm of the Emperor Group, and by extension, EEG, is Chairman Albert Yeung. His vision has been instrumental in the group's expansion and success. He emphasizes seizing every opportunity and building synergies between new business endeavors and existing operations. The entertainment interests, while significant, are also viewed strategically as a means of "publicity for the brand". This integrated brand-building approach, where entertainment acts as a powerful marketing tool for the entire conglomerate, is a unique aspect of their long-term strategy.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: When was Emperor Entertainment Group (EEG) established?

Emperor Entertainment Group (EEG) was established in 1999 as a subsidiary of the larger Emperor Group.

Q2: What are the main businesses of Emperor Entertainment Group?

EEG's major businesses include the production and distribution of music, music publishing, talent management, concert production, theater, film and TV production (through Emperor Motion Pictures), multimedia and merchandise licensing, retail, and cinema operations.

Q3: Who are some of the famous artists managed by Emperor Entertainment Group?

Emperor Entertainment Group has managed many popular artists, including Nicholas Tse, Joey Yung, Hacken Lee, Leo Ku, Twins, Hins Cheung, William Chan, and Vincy.

Q4: How does Emperor Entertainment Group benefit from being part of the Emperor Group?

Being part of the diversified Emperor Group provides EEG with a strong financial foundation and strategic support from other business sectors like property, financial services, and hospitality. This allows EEG to invest significantly in talent and productions, and to weather the inherent volatility of the entertainment industry.
